I was recently thinking about building an app for Rajasthan where people can geotag trees, “adopt”/claim them, and maybe pay for watering/maintenance so the tree actually survives after plantation.

While researching, I found that the Rajasthan government already has something similar called Hariyalo Rajasthan, under the https://hariyalo.rajasthan.gov.in/ domain. Honestly, that part was encouraging. It looks like the state already understands the need for geotagging, plantation tracking, and survival monitoring.

But then I tried the login flow.

And I was genuinely surprised.

Instead of receiving an OTP on mobile, the OTP was literally visible on the screen itself. No SMS OTP. No real mobile verification. Just the code displayed there.

On a government website.
